Forecast: Import of Industrial Diamonds, Pumice Stone, Emery, Natural Corundum, Natural Garnet to France

The forecast for France's import of industrial diamonds, pumice stone, emery, natural corundum, and natural garnet indicates a steady increase from 2024 to 2028, with volumes rising from 130.53 million kilograms in 2024 to 147.48 million kilograms in 2028. This reflects a consistent year-on-year growth of approximately 3.3% annually on average. As of 2023, actual imports were lower than the forecasted values beginning in 2024, highlighting a positive growth trend over the period. The five-year CAGR exhibits a healthy annual increase in import volumes during this forecast period.
